Rock and Water - Presentation for parents
Rock and Water logo
The Rock and Water program was developed by Dutch educationalist Freerk Ykema. Since 2002, over 35,000 educators and support service professionals across more than 14 countries, have attended this professional development training. As a result approximately 2 million boys and girls have been trained in Rock and Water worldwide.
Freerk Ykema will be talking to parents about the positive outcomes for children who participate in Rock and Water.
